Output 1d3c59b507ecb6fa41793a93bfb634bef5e2796c962a4efaffa03b3a8e995367:1

value
289776660
script pubkey
OP_0 OP_PUSHBYTES_20 8da55cf40874f801f881ba6239d14fef2b15e61a
address
bc1q3kj4eaqgwnuqr7yphf3rn520au43tes6snwtzv
transaction
1d3c59b507ecb6fa41793a93bfb634bef5e2796c962a4efaffa03b3a8e995367
confirmations
650
spent
true